			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Lady Gaga, who has been one of the best selling music performers in the world for the past few years, is reportedly being sued by her former producer and songwriter. Rob Fusari, who is Lady Gaga&#8217;s former producer and songwriter, is suing the music star for $30.5 million in royalties. Fusari was credited on a number of different songs on Lady Gaga&#8217;s first album &#8220;The Fame.&#8221;</p>
<p>While Fusari wrote several songs for Lady Gaga, he also claims that he was instrumental in other areas of her career. Fusari stated that played an integral role in getting her a record contract with Interscope records. He also claims that after he saw her perform years ago that he helped her radically transform her approach to her music career. Fusari further claimed that he suggested that the performer adopt her present stage name.</p>
<p>Fusari has also stated that he and the performer were romantically involved, but when their personal relationship fell apart, their business relationship fell apart as well. Because the of the personal and professional break up, Fusari claims that he was denied a 20% share of Lady Gaga&#8217;s royalties. While Fusari admits that he has been paid over $600k by Lady Gaga, it is the full share that he is after. </p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>World champion cheese?</p>
<p> ended this Thursday March 18th, 2010 where more than 2,300 cheeses and butters were entered in Wisconsin&#8217;s 28th cheese extravaganza. Cheese makers from around the world competed in a total of 80 categories. The Wisconsin World Cheese contest was held in Madison, Wisconsin on March 16 through the 18th and was opened to the public.</p>
<p>Judging for the contest started first thing in the morning on March 18th and the Champion was awarded their prize at noon. The contestants who made it to the championship round were all considered gold class winners. The gold class winners were then judged by an international judging team in order to announce the World champion cheese.</p>
<p>The World champion cheese in the event was a Gruyere cheese from Switzerland that was made by Cedric Fragniereand Emmi Kase. They both live in the town of Kirchberg, Switzerland and they were announced the winners.</p>
<p>First runner up honors were given to Andeerer Traum, with their entry of a smaer rippened hard cheese made by Andeer Sennerei, and they are from Andeer, Switzerland.</p>
<p>Second runner up was a Gmundner Berg Premium, in the open class Semisoft Cheese category by Alois Pesendorfer for Gmundner Molkerei from the town of Gmunden, Austria. A great time was enjoyed by all. </p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>What will the new Health bill cost the American tax payer? The newest Health care reform that was introduced by President Obama and the democrats will cost 940 billion dollars with the majority of it being paid by an increase in the tax on Medicare that is currently .09%. This tax will increase to 2.3% on individuals with incomes of $200,000 and for married couples who file jointly with an income of $250,000. Included in the Health Care bill is a refund to all seniors of $250 to help cover their prescription costs.</p>
<p>House Speaker Nancy Pelosi said that this legislation will make history and we will make progress by passing this bill into law. Starting in 2014, most Americans would be required to purchase some form of health care insurance. With the passage of this new bill, the United States government will help families that make under $88,000 annually, pay for the cost of this new health insurance.</p>
<p>Also in this land mark legislation is wording that would place fines on large companies that didn&#8217;t offer good-quality health insurance. Republicans don&#8217;t like the measure as it increases taxes on the wealthy. Republicans and Democrats will vote on this historic Health Care Bill this Sunday, March 21st. </p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Governor Mark Sanford of South Carolina, though not admitting guilt, has agreed to pay $74,000 for campaign spending and travel violations of state ethic laws. He was charged with 37 ethics violations relating to travel, using taxpayer money for commercial and state aircraft. This comes to $2,000 per charge.</p>
<p>This is all related to his fling with an Argentine woman, which caused his marriage to end up in divorce. The divorce was finalized Thursday between the Governor and his wife Jenny. She had been separated since the news broke about the Governor&#8217;s Argentine &#8220;soul mate.&#8221;</p>
<p>Last summer the Governor went missing and the whole crazy affair began to break in the news. The Governor was sneaking off to see an Argentine woman he had met by corresponding online. Some embarrassing information leaked about his &#8220;soul mate&#8221; affair, as he referred to her in emails. It was funny how the Governor disappeared and then made up an odd story about being in the woods.</p>
<p>The Governor was known for doing odd things even before the incident. He used to dig holes on his property to relieve tension. A child fell into one of these holes and the Governor had to make restitution to the child&#8217;s family. </p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Holocaust survivor Berthe Meijer has written a book detailing her life after the passing of the infamous Anne Frank. Meijer claims to have been in the same concentration camp with the Frank a few weeks before her death, and ultimately the end of her diary. Meijer was just six years old at the time.</p>
<p>Frank’s story has been read by millions of people around the world since it was first published. Her story abruptly ends three days before her family was captured by the Nazi’s and taken to Bergen Belsen. She ended up dying in the camp from a typhoid epidemic at 15 years of age. The Bergen Belsen camp was liberated just a couple short weeks after Frank died. Meijer’s book will pick up where Frank’s diary left off and give a survivor’s account of events that took place after Frank’s death.</p>
<p>Meijer’s has included a few short pages about the time she spent with Frank in her upcoming book “Life After Anne Frank.” She tells a heroic story of a very sick and frail Frank, who still did what she could to lift the spirits of the other children in the horrific concentration camps. She told fantastical fairytales that included elves, princesses and other fae folk. </p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>You knew him as Davy Crocket and later Daniel Boone. 1950’s TV legend, Fess Parker, died yesterday at the age of 85. Parker died on the 84th birthday of his wife, Marcella. They have been married for 50 years.<br />
Parker, after leaving the Hollywood scene, became a successful California businessman. He had ventures in wine making as well as property development. At the time of his death Parker was the proprietor of the Wine Country Inn and Spa as well as the DoubleTree Resort. Both of these resorts are in California.</p>
<p>At 6 foot 6, Parker made a dominant appearance on the television screen. Davy Crockett was a beloved character with a large viewing audience. In the 50’s the must-have toy was the Davy Crockett Coon Skin Hat. Parker stared as Davy Crockett, King of the Wild Frontier with Buddy Ebsen playing his sidekick. The duo made a wonderful character combination and the fans adored them. Sadly, true to the real Davy Crockett’s life, his character died at the Alamo on the third episode of the show. Later, Disney created a show about Daniel Boone. Again, Parker was chosen to play this frontiersman. Boone was aired from 1964 to 1970. Often overlooked on his resume, Parker was also the star of Old Yeller. </p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>David Headly has formally pled to 12 separate counts in a federal court for different crimes against the nation. One of these counts involves scouting places to place bombs in India’s financial center, Mumbai. Mumbai was attacked and 166 people died as a result.</p>
<p>Prosecutors cut a deal with Headly on the condition that he pled guilty and he told them everything he knew. This deal prevented Headly from being extradited to India, Pakistan or Denmark. India still is pressing for extradition and believes they should have access to someone who committed such atrocities on their home soil.</p>
<p>American prosecutors stated that the Indian officials can have access to all their findings and possibly question Headly, but they will not allow extradition pursuant to their deal.</p>
<p>Headly is an American from Chicago. He spent a great deal of his childhood in Pakistan with his Pakistani father. He is charged with several counts of trying to stop peace negotiations between Pakistan and India. He is also being charged in the plotting to take revenge against a Denmark newspaper. This newspaper printed controversial cartoons about the prophet Mohammed 5 years ago. His arrest was in conjunction with the sweep of arrests that also caught “Jihad Jane” in October or 2009. </p>
